LLOYD SALUTES WIZARDS OF OZ
By TOM MORRIS


DAVID LLOYD has hailed Australia as "far and away the best team in the world" after their thrashing of England at Edgbaston.

The crushing innings defeat inside four days came as no surprise to the former England coach.

He said: "It was predictable. It's no use bemoaning what we are and are not, saying it's all gloom and doom.

"In Test terms we are second or third in the world behind Australia and maybe South Africa but the first Test showed just how far ahead of the rest Australia are.

"This series will show us just how far we have to go to catch up."

Lloyd believes that to get anywhere near the undisputed masters during this series England "will have to play monumentally well to compete but that is no disgrace against such a great side."

"If Manchester United play Swindon Town they win because they are better. In golf Tiger Woods is the best in the world and there are some wonderful players who never get near him. It's the same in cricket with Australia."

Lloyd would not even use injuries as an excuse for England's poor showing.

He said: "It wouldn't have made any difference."

The former England opener was speaking at Bristol's county ground as he helped launch a crusade to encourage a future generation of England hopefuls to bridge the gap with the Aussies.
